Housing Stock in Hajnówka city Municipality 2020
In 2020, Hajnówka city municipality ranked 379 of 2,478 Polish municipalities. Dwelling stock grew by 21 units +0.24% between 2015-2020, reaching 8,903.
Among 494 growing municipalities, ranked in bottom 30% for housing growth rate. Within Hajnowski county, ranked 1 of 9 municipalities. In Podlaskie province, ranked 12.
Based on 31 years of official GUS housing market statistics for Hajnowski county municipalities within Podlaskie province.
